    Just happened to me. Accidentally clicked one of those annoying 'please change to edge' buttons when I was distracted. To solve :

    In Edge, click the three dots (ellipsis) in the top right hand corner,

    then select Settings, then select Default Browser.

    There is then a heading "Let Internet Explorer open sites in Microsoft Edge". In my case this had been switched to 'Always' - I switched it to 'Never' even though this isn't the recommended setting.

    Then I closed Edge and opened Internet Explorer without issue.

    I just had the same issue. I opened up edge first. Go to settings on the right top. Scroll down to the settings again on the drop down. When that comes up you'll see on the left of the screen a few different options. I believe the 7th one down is the option Default Browser. Click on that and on the right side a few options will come up. On the second option down it'll give you a choice to allow edge to open and all IE, or only when the IE can't open a page, and Edge can always open even if you click on IE. I put mine on only if IE can't open the page. Then I restarted my laptop. It now works with no issues.
